Ilaria Filippetti is a researcher advancing precision agriculture through innovative sensing and automation technologies. Her work focuses on developing real-time, cost-effective methods for canopy characterization to enable variable rate application (VRA) in spraying operations. Her most-cited paper, “A lightweight and affordable method for canopy porosity estimation for precision spraying” (2023), introduces an on-line system that estimates canopy porosity in real-time, allowing spray nozzles to adapt dynamically to crop structure. This approach addresses a critical need for affordable, field-deployable tools that can reduce chemical waste and environmental impact while improving application accuracy.
